Form Maker

Stap voor stap handleiding





Rekenmachine

Beschrijving van de Calculator-add-on van de WordPress-invoegtoepassing van Form Maker

Wilt u wiskundige bewerkingen verwerken in uw formuliervelden, velden samenvatten, delen, enz.? Wilt u uw klanten toestaan ​​hun boekingskosten te berekenen op basis van datums of wilt u logische bewerkingen opnemen om de waarde van het veld te wijzigen? Doe dit allemaal en meer met de invoegtoepassing Calculator van de plug-in WordPress-formulierbouwer.

Aandacht: Calculator Add-On vereist Form Maker versie 1.8.32 / 2.8.32 en hoger: als u een oudere versie gebruikt, update dan uw plug-in.

Algemene beschrijving

De Vorm Maker Calculator add-on maakt het maken van formulieren met dynamisch berekende velden. Dit kunnen datumberekeningen, wiskundige bewerkingen zoals optellen, aftrekken, vermenigvuldigen, delen en etc., wiskundige functies, en logische bewerkingen. U kunt de velden die u wilt gebruiken als een berekend veld, kiest u de operatie type en omvatten formuliervelden als basis voor berekeningen / operaties te kiezen. De waarde van het veld zal worden berekend in real time (met behulp van Javascript), dat wil zeggen bij het invullen van operanden de waarde wordt automatisch ingevuld berekend veld.

calculator Integration

Ga naar als u de rekenfunctie wilt activeren Formulierenmaker> Formulieren, kies uw formulier en ga naar Formulieropties> Rekenmachine. Schakel de add-on in.

Daarna moet je de kiezen Berekend veld. Dit is het veld dat de berekende hoeveelheid zal weergeven. Alleen de volgende veldtypen kunnen worden gebruikt als berekende velden: eenvoudige tekst (tekst), verborgen veld (tekst) en bedrag (betaling). Merk op dat het wordt voorgesteld om deze velden alleen te laten lezen. Bedrag en eenvoudige tekstvelden hebben Readonly vermeld als een veldattribuut checkbox. Als u het selectievakje aanvinkt, kunnen gebruikers de berekende waarde niet wijzigen, anders kan de gebruiker dit doen.

Als de berekende veld is geselecteerd moet u op de knop Toevoegen (+). Een textarea zal openen waar je in werking vergelijking kan vullen. U kunt kiezen voor de begeleiding van de waarde symbool, bijvoorbeeld toe te voegen munt teken of in tekstuele optie van het symbool, bijvoorbeeld USD vullen. Dit kan handig zijn in het geval u niet wilt valutasymbool komen met Betaling veld bevatten. U kunt de automatische valuta binnen het type veld Aantal te schakelen.

Operanden. Hier ziet u alle velden die kunnen worden ingevoegd in het operatietekstgebied. De volgende typen velden kunnen worden gebruikt: eenvoudige tekst (tekst), opties voor één en meerkeuze, selecteer, datum en tijd. Hoewel u het veld Bedrag voor PayPal kunt berekenen, moeten de operanden van de berekening niet-betalingsvelden zijn.

Operators. Er zijn twee soorten bewerkingen die kunnen worden verwerkt:

  • Wiskundige bewerkingen. De lijst bevat optellen, aftrekken, vermenigvuldigen, delen, openen en sluiten van haakjes, decimaalteken en lijst met wiskundige functies:
    • BUIKSPIEREN. Retourneert de absolute waarde van het getal dat als parameter is doorgegeven. Gebruiksformaat: ABS (% veld%), bijv. Als u een veldwaarde van -30,3 hebt, moet ABS (-30,3) worden gebruikt voor het retourneren van 30,3.
    • CEIL. Retourneert het volgende hogere getal dat groter is dan of gelijk is aan het getal dat als parameter is doorgegeven. Formaat van gebruik: CEIL (% field%), bijv. Als u CEIL (30.7) heeft, krijgt u 31.
    • VERDIEPING. Retourneert het volgende lagere getal dat kleiner is dan of gelijk is aan het getal dat als parameter is doorgegeven. Formaat van gebruik: FLOOR (% field%), bijv. Als je FLOOR (30.7) hebt, krijg je 30.
    • RONDE. Retourneert een getal dat de afrondingsregels volgt. Als de waarde van de gepasseerde parameter groter is dan of gelijk is aan x.5, is de geretourneerde waarde x + 1; anders is de geretourneerde waarde x. Gebruiksformaat: ROND (% veld%) of ROND (% veld%, [precisie]). De standaardwaarde voor precisie is 0, bijv. ROUND (50.123) of ROUND (50.123, 0) is 50, ROUND (50.123, 2) retourneert 50.12.
    • LOG. Retourneert de natuurlijke logaritme (basis e) of logaritme met een vaste basis van het getal dat als parameter is doorgegeven. Gebruikscijfer: LOG (% veld%) of LOG (% veld1%,% veld2%). LOG (25) of LOG (9,3) retourneren 2.
    • POW. Retourneert de waarde van de eerste parameter verhoogd tot het vermogen van de tweede parameter. Gebruiksmodel: POW (% field1%,% field2%), bijvoorbeeld met 2 en 5, POW (5,2) is gelijk aan 25.
    • SQRT. Retourneert de vierkantswortel van het getal dat als parameter is doorgegeven. Gebruiksmodi: SQRT (% field%), bijv. SQRT (4) levert 2 op.
    • MAX. Retourneert de grotere waarde van de weergegeven parameters. Gebruiksmodel: MAX (% field1%,% field2%,% field3%), bijvoorbeeld MAX (4,2,3) zal 4 teruggeven.
    • MIN. Retourneert de lagere waarde van de weergegeven parameters. Formaat van gebruik: MIN (% veld1%,% veld2%,% veld3%), bijvoorbeeld MAX (4,2,3) retourneert 2.
  • logische bewerkingen
    • ALS. Hiermee wordt gecontroleerd of aan een voorwaarde is voldaan en wordt één waarde geretourneerd als true en een andere als false: (logical_test? Value_if_true: value_if_false), bijv.% Field1% is 10 (% field% <25? 5: 3) retourneert 5.
    • OF. Controleert of een van de argumenten waar is. Retourneert alleen false als alle argumenten false zijn: (x of y), bijv. (% Field1%> 3 of% field2% <3)
    • EN. Controleert of alle argumenten waar zijn en geeft true als alle waarden true zijn: (x en y), bijvoorbeeld (% field1%> 3 en% field2% <3)
    • NIET. Wijzigingen zijn false in true of true in false: niet (x), niet (true) geeft false als resultaat.

Vorige stap

Mis nooit meer belangrijk nieuws en exclusieve aanbiedingen!

sluit je aan bij onze gemeenschap